On today's Coffee with Rich, we will be joined by Mallory Brake.
Mallory is the co-owner of Michigan Civil Defense, a community organization that focuses on transforming civilians into trained and engaged citizens.
Michigan Civil Defense offers training in self-defense, emergency first aid, and community preparedness.
Mallory is a Black Belt in Krav Maga and a Level 2 Certified Instructor.
Krav Maga is a military self-defense and fighting system developed for the Israel Defense Forces (IDF) and Israeli security forces derived from a combination of techniques sourced from Boxing, Wrestling, Judo, Aikido, and Karate.
Mallory is the first and only female Krav Maga Black Belt in Michigan. She has been training Krav Maga for 10 years and instructing for 6. Her pride and passion for teaching is empowering women to take responsibility for their own self-protection.
Mallory is a certified USCCA firearms instructor.
She was the Honor Guard at the American Warrior Society’s Firearm Instructor Development Course 3-21.
Mallory is a certified American Heart Association Instructor for Basic Life Support, CPR, First Aid, AED and a Stop the Bleed Instructor.
Mallory has also been a Registered Nurse for 12 years. She is a bachelor’s prepared RN from Bellarmine University in Louisville Kentucky, and she has a certification in Critical Care nursing. Mallory worked in the Intensive Care at Henry Ford Hospital, a level one trauma center, in downtown Detroit for the past twelve years. While there she also worked as a Unit Educator for the Medical ICU. Mallory’s unit is run by Pulmonologists, and therefore was the COVID ICU during the current pandemic.
